[R.O. 2009 §115.040; CC 1976 §2-52, Ord. No. 1268 §§1—2, 3-3-1986; Ord. No. 1290 §§2—3, 10-6-1986; Ord. No. 2326 §§1—3, 4-6-2009; Ord. No. 2607 §§1—2, 11-2-2015; Ord. No. 2995, 4-3-2023]
A. 
The document denoted "Employee Handbook" is hereby adopted and shall constitute the official personnel rules and regulations for the employees of the City of Higginsville, Missouri.
B. 
The document is available for inspection at the office of the City Clerk.
[R.O. 2009 §115.187; Ord. No. 2064 §§1—2, 4-5-2004; Ord. No. 2119 §1, 5-16-2005]
A. 
The City of Higginsville, Missouri, hereby elects to adopt a policy to offer certain employees an opportunity to retire early at the minimum age of fifty-five (55) years. This option can be used in conjunction with the "Lagers 80 and Out" program. To qualify for this program, the employee must have been employed by the City of Higginsville for at least ten (10) years and not have any disciplinary action pending with the City.
B. 
The City will provide and pay group health insurance and dental for the employee until he/she reaches Medicare eligible retirement age. The City will also provide dependent group health insurance and dental benefits as long as this is available, but the employee will be responsible for this cost.
C. 
If an employee elects to retire under Subsections (A) and (B) and later decides to discontinue these coverages, the employee would be ineligible to renew these benefits at a later date.
D. 
If future conditions make this continuation of this policy unfeasible, it would be discontinued. However, those employees already in the "plan" would be allowed to continue until Subsections (B) or (C) above.
